The standard model for regular -ar verbs. Remove -ar and add the present endings: -o, -as, -a, -amos, -áis, -an. Thousands of verbs (hablar, trabajar, amar) conjugate like cortar.

Formas impersonales
These are the non‑finite verb forms used in combinations and constructions.
- Infinitivo — pensionar
- Infinitivo compuesto — haber pensionado
- Gerundio — pensionando
- Gerundio compuesto — habiendo pensionado
- Participio — pensionado
